Methyl trifluoropyruvate is widely utilized in research focused on:
- Pharmaceutical Development: This compound serves as an important intermediate in the synthesis of various pharmaceuticals, particularly those targeting metabolic pathways. Its unique trifluoromethyl group enhances biological activity and selectivity.
- Fluorinated Drug Design: Researchers leverage methyl trifluoropyruvate in the design of fluorinated drugs, which often exhibit improved pharmacokinetic properties, such as increased stability and bioavailability compared to non-fluorinated counterparts.
- Biochemical Research: It is used in studies exploring enzyme inhibition and metabolic regulation, providing insights into disease mechanisms and potential therapeutic targets, especially in cancer and metabolic disorders.
- Agricultural Chemistry: The compound finds applications in developing agrochemicals, where its properties can enhance the efficacy of herbicides and pesticides, leading to better crop yields and pest management.
- Material Science: Methyl trifluoropyruvate is also explored in the synthesis of advanced materials, including polymers and coatings, that require specific chemical properties such as hydrophobicity and thermal stability.
